About Wenhao Gu

Wenhao Gu is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Materials Chemistry,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Polymers and Plastics, having authored 60 papers that have together received 1.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Photocatalysis Techniques (28 papers), Gas Sensing Nanomaterials and Sensors (13 papers), Supercapacitor Materials and Fabrication (9 papers), Advanced battery technologies research (9 papers), Copper-based nanomaterials and applications (8 papers), Chalcogenide Semiconductor Thin Films (7 papers), Advanced Thermoelectric Materials and Devices (7 papers) and Perovskite Materials and Applications (6 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(559 citations), Materials Chemistry (502 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(600 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(179 citations) and Catalysis (51 citations). Wenhao Gu has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Portugal. Frequent co-authors include Fei Teng, Zailun Liu, Weiyi Hao, Yiran Teng, Zain Ul Abideen, Zhe Liu, Jun Xiao, An Zhang, F. Li and Zhicheng Yang. Their work appears in journals such as Applied Catalysis B: Environmental, Journal of Alloys and Compounds, Journal of Solid State Chemistry, Energy Technology and Journal of Electroanalytical Chemistry.
